Peter Fonda
Peter Henry Fonda was born on February 23, 1940 in New York, New York. He is an Academy Award-nominated American actor.
He made his stage debut in the same hall his father did, but the career parallels end there, as Peter went on to produce, direct and star in such iconic and offbeat features as Easy Rider (1969), The Hired Hand (1971) and The Idaho Transfer (1973).
During the 1970s he appeared in movies such as Dirty Mary, Crazy Larry and Wanda Nevada. In 1999 he was nominated for an Oscar for his performance as a beekeeper in Ulee's Gold.
He also starred in Wanda Nevada (1979), The Limey (1999), Thomas and the Magic Railroad (2000), Ghost Rider (2007) and the 2007 remake of the western 3:10 to Yuma, starring Russell Crowe and Christian Bale.
